Meta Platforms Stock Edges Higher Ahead of Earnings Test
With Big Tech’s AI and data-center spending back under the microscope, Meta Platforms Inc (NASDAQ: META ) faces a prove-it moment when it reports earnings on Wednesday — investors want evidence that heavier CapEx is translating into durable, cash-generative growth. Here’s what investors need to know. Meta Platforms shares are advancing steadily. Why is META stock advancing? META Earnings Preview: EPS, Revenue And Valuation Setup Wednesday’s print is a direct test of whether Meta can deliver strong ad-led growth while convincing the market its AI buildout won’t erode profitability and cash generation. EPS Estimate: $7.18 (Up from $7.14 YoY) – EPS expectations imply Meta can absorb higher AI and infrastructure costs while still expanding earnings, leaving little room for margin disappointment. Key META Metrics To Watch: Ads, Engagement And Capex Meta’s advertising revenue growth rate and ad pricing versus impression trends remain central to justifying its high spend cycle, as reaching a $60 billion quarterly run rate requires top-line commercial strength rather than engagement alone. Family of Apps daily and monthly active user trends alongside regional ARPU are key indicators of monetization stability; any deceleration in user metrics typically erodes market patience for elevated spend.
